Wayne is the largest of the communities stretching along the train route that gave the Main Line its name.  One notable draw to the area is the top-ranking schools that serve Wayne (Tredyffrin-Eastttown and Radnor).  Rumor has it that once people live and shop in Wayne they find no reason to go anywhere else!  I have also found that a large number of people that grow up in Wayne return to the area to raise their own family.
